About this listen

He’s one of America’s most recognizable and acclaimed actors–a star on Broadway, an Oscar nominee for The Aviator, and the only person to ever win Emmys for acting, writing, and directing, during his eleven years on M*A*S*H. Now Alan Alda has written a memoir as elegant, funny, and affecting as his greatest performances.

“My mother didn’t try to stab my father until I was six,” begins Alda’s irresistible story. The son of a popular actor and a loving but mentally ill mother, he spent his early childhood backstage in the erotic and comic world of burlesque and went on, after early struggles, to achieve extraordinary success in his profession.

Yet Never Have Your Dog Stuffed is not a memoir of show-business ups and downs. It is a moving and funny story of a boy growing into a man who then realizes he has only just begun to grow.

It is the story of turning points in Alda’s life, events that would make him what he is–if only he could survive them.

From the moment as a boy when his dead dog is returned from the taxidermist’s shop with a hideous expression on his face, and he learns that death can’t be undone, to the decades-long effort to find compassion for the mother he lived with but never knew, to his acceptance of his father, both personally and professionally, Alda learns the hard way that change, uncertainty, and transformation are what life is made of, and true happiness is found in embracing them.

Never Have Your Dog Stuffed, filled with curiosity about nature, good humor, and honesty, is the crowning achievement of an actor, author, and director, but surprisingly, it is the story of a life more filled with turbulence and laughter than any Alda has ever played on the stage or screen.

I don't like abridged audiobooks. Thankfully they are less and less rare, but I had to make a choice with this book. Either listen to the abridged read by Alan Alda or the unabridged read by someone else. Honestly, there was never a real choice. I wasn't going to listen to Alda story without him reading it.

This is a pretty good overview of his youth, his connection to his parents and his path to acting. There's not a lot of focus on the intricacies of his time on TV and movies or the relationships he formed with other celebrities. And that's fairly refreshing, as much as I'd like to hear stories of his time on M*A*S*H, I found the direction he traveled in more interesting.

There's something comforting in hearing Alan Alda read his story, he doens't come across as a bigshot Hollywood actor, just a guy who happened to end up as one of the fixtures of my childhood growing up.
